"For with God nothing shall be impossible" (Luke 1:37 KJV) With God, anything that we perceive to be impossible in our lives is actually attainable. When God is on your side, circumstances that seem inadequate from every viewpoint become possible. "And, behold, thy cousin Elizabeth, she hath also conceived a son in her old age: and this is the sixth month with her, who was called barren." (Luke 1:36 KJV) We need to experience seemingly impossible situations in order to fully grasp the impact and usefulness of understanding that nothing is impossible for God. The Bible tells us that even though Elizabeth was infertile and both she and her husband Zacharias were old, they were both righteous in the eyes of God, keeping all of the Lord's commandments and ordinances without breaking them, and they passionately prayed for what they needed. As Christians, it is our responsibility to make sure that we are living righteously and in accordance with God's word and to pray, beg, and thank God for his blessings. "But the angel said unto him, Fear not, Zacharias: for thy prayer is heard; and thy wife Elizabeth shall bear thee a son, and thou shalt call his name John." (Luke 1:13 KJV) While it was undoubtedly doable when they were young, God blessed them when it seemed impossible. The circumstance that was once impossible was made possible because God heard their prayers—not just one day’s worth.
